Johannesburg is best tackled by focusing on its two defining historical threads. Start with the Apartheid Museum and Constitution Hill, which lay out the country's political past and its constitutional rebuilding with unmatched clarity. Then head to Soweto Township, where Soweto Museum & Mandela House anchors a neighborhood still shaping South African identity today. Just outside the city, Maropeng Visitor Centre and the Sterkfontein Caves push the story back millions of years to humanity's origins. Prioritizing these sites over lesser stops gives visitors a coherent arc from deep history to living memory in a single, efficient itinerary.
